Why is it important to hire a lawyer for real estate transactions in Ljubljana?
Buying or selling real estate in Ljubljana is not only a significant financial investment but also a complex legal process that requires careful consideration. Engaging a lawyer specializing in real estate transactions is essential to minimize risks and ensure the legality of every stage of the transaction. A lawyer can help navigate the intricacies of local legislation, which can differ significantly from those in other countries.
An experienced specialist will conduct a detailed analysis of documents, verify the legal status of the property, and identify any restrictions or encumbrances. This is especially important in a dynamically changing market, where errors can lead to significant financial losses. Furthermore, a lawyer will assist in negotiations, ensuring the protection of the client's interests and facilitating more favorable terms of the transaction.
Legal support also includes drafting and reviewing contracts, which helps avoid ambiguities and misunderstandings in the future. Ultimately, having a professional on the buyer's or seller's side not only simplifies the process but also creates confidence that the transaction will proceed smoothly and without any unpleasant surprises.
Criteria for choosing a professional lawyer: what to consider
When choosing a professional lawyer to handle real estate transactions in Ljubljana, it's important to consider several key criteria. First and foremost, consider the lawyer's specialization. It makes sense to choose a lawyer with experience specifically in real estate, as this will provide a deep understanding of the specifics of transactions involving purchases, sales, leases, and mortgages.
A lawyer's reputation is also important. Recommendations from previous clients and reviews on specialized platforms will help provide a complete picture of their professionalism and reliability. An equally important criterion is a license and membership in professional associations, which confirms the lawyer's qualifications and adherence to ethical standards.
The level of communication is important to consider. A good lawyer should be available to discuss all the details of the transaction and be willing to explain complex legal issues in simple terms. Finally, consider the cost of services: it's important that it's transparent and commensurate with the level of services provided. By considering all these aspects, you can make an informed choice and ensure the successful handling of your transaction in Ljubljana.
The main stages of a lawyer's work when supporting real estate transactions
The main stages of a lawyer's work when supporting real estate transactions include several key aspects that ensure the security and legality of the transaction. The first step is a detailed analysis of the documents related to the property. The lawyer verifies the ownership rights, the presence of encumbrances, and potential litigation to eliminate risks for the client.
The next stage is the preparation and negotiation of the purchase and sale agreement. At this stage, the lawyer drafts the agreement, taking into account the interests of both parties, and conducts negotiations to achieve optimal terms. It is important that every detail is clearly spelled out to avoid future misunderstandings.
After the contract is signed, the lawyer oversees the fulfillment of the parties' obligations, including registering the transaction with the relevant government agencies. They also monitor the transfer of funds and the preparation of necessary documents, ensuring the legality and transparency of the process. The lawyer's work concludes with consulting the client on matters related to the operation of the property, helping to avoid future legal problems. Therefore, professional transaction support is not just a formality but a necessity for the successful completion of all stages.
